Understanding Vapor-Proof LED Lighting
Vapor-proof LED lighting represents a cutting-edge solution designed to endure harsh conditions often found in parking garages. Unlike traditional lighting options, which may fail due to moisture, dust, or impact, vapor-proof LED fixtures are constructed with robust materials that provide a high level of durability and resistance. These fixtures typically feature sealed housings and are designed to prevent the ingress of vapor, dust, and other contaminants. This construction not only prolongs the lifespan of the lighting but also ensures consistent performance in environments where exposure to automotive fluids and harsh weather conditions is common. Key Specifications of Vapor-Proof LED Lighting
When selecting vapor-proof LED lighting for parking garages, several key specifications should be considered to ensure optimal performance. Wattage is a critical specification that directly affects energy consumption and brightness levels. Lumens, the measure of light output, indicate how much light the fixture emits; higher lumens equate to brighter spaces, which is essential for visibility in parking areas. Color temperature, often measured in Kelvin, determines the hue of the light emitted, with cooler temperatures providing a more daylight-like environment that enhances visibility. Additionally, the Ingress Protection (IP) rating is crucial, as it indicates the fixture's resistance to dust and water ingress. Understanding these specifications allows facility managers to make informed decisions that align with safety and efficiency goals in their parking garages.
Benefits of Using Vapor-Proof LED Lighting in Parking Garages
The benefits of vapor-proof LED lighting in parking garages extend beyond mere illumination. One of the most significant advantages is energy efficiency. LED technology consumes significantly less energy compared to traditional lighting, leading to reduced electricity bills. Moreover, these fixtures boast an impressive lifespan, often lasting 25,000 hours or more, which translates to lower replacement costs and minimal maintenance disruptions. The low maintenance requirements of LED lighting are particularly appealing; they eliminate the need for frequent bulb replacements and the associated labor costs, allowing facility managers to allocate resources more effectively. Enhanced safety is another critical benefit. Properly lit parking garages deter criminal activities and reduce the likelihood of accidents, creating a safer environment for both vehicles and pedestrians. The combination of energy efficiency, longevity, low maintenance costs, and enhanced safety makes vapor-proof LED lighting a cost-effective solution for parking garages.
Applications and Best Practices
Vapor-proof LED lighting can be effectively applied in various scenarios within parking garages. They are excellent for illuminating entry and exit points, stairwells, and areas with high foot traffic, ensuring maximum visibility during peak hours. When it comes to installation, positioning is key; fixtures should be strategically placed to eliminate dark spots, which can create security risks. It is also advisable to consider motion-sensor technology in areas of lower traffic, which can further enhance energy savings. Regular maintenance, such as cleaning and inspecting fixtures, should not be overlooked; this will ensure that the lighting remains effective and extends its lifespan. By following these best practices, facility managers can maximize the benefits of vapor-proof LED lighting, ensuring a well-lit, safe, and welcoming environment for all users of the parking garage.
